Robotic Fish leads schools of fish from danger

Humans are creating a dangerous world. Between the development of man-made disasters such as massive oil spills and the use of hazardous equipment like underwater turbines, animals - especially fish - are constantly encountering novel, perilous situations. Many times they do not live to tell the tale. A new invention aims to curb this sad trend.

Odysseus mission to be cut short after moon lander's sideways touchdown

Engineers expect to lose contact with the private US moon lander Odysseus on Tuesday, cutting short the mission after its sideways touchdown last week.
